About this plant
The 响水涧抽水蓄能电站, or Xiangshui River Pumped Storage Power Station, is an important hydroelectric power generation facility located in China, boasting a capacity of 1000 MW. This facility plays a crucial role in the country’s energy landscape, particularly in managing the fluctuations of power demand across the grid. Situated at coordinates 31.1133, 118.2910, the power plant employs advanced pumped storage technology, which allows it to store energy by moving water to an elevated reservoir during low demand periods, and then releasing it to generate electricity when demand surges. This operational flexibility is vital for integrating intermittent renewable energy sources such as wind and solar into the national grid, helping to stabilize power supply. The Xiangshui River Pumped Storage Power Station is part of China’s broader energy strategy, which emphasizes the importance of renewable and clean energy sources. By contributing to grid stability and supporting sustainable energy initiatives, this facility enhances China’s commitment to reducing carbon emissions and promoting energy security.
